Hi all,

After the release of the latest update for the Z2 Original, I had big hopes of a fix for the camera issues I was facing.

Even if my camera app was opening fine (not being the case with other users with hardware problems probably), it continues with the focus problem.

After several attempts and configurations, the only configuration where I could take reasonable photos was deactivating the HDR and setting the scenery mode to automatic. Even with this configuration, if the camera would try a new focus, or if I clicked on the screen to focus on some object, the image would directly become blurry. I must add that only photos of objects really near the phone are not blurred and with good details. If I take a photo of some trees on the other side of the road, blurry it will be…

Well, at least the search on settings don't crash the app, but it's not really a big thing as it was fixed for a month on the Z2 Upgraded and Z2 Pro, so...

I also proposed a change on the display of SIM cards on Roaming because when one of the SIM's was in roaming mode, the Wifi icon wasn't displayed correctly. The solution was.... Not showing the roaming character. Now if I swap SIM's, I need to go check on settings which one is on roaming, so I can deactivate the mobile data.

Finally, they tried to add a cool feature (almost the same as the Asus Zenphone 5Z Navigation Gestures), and, in my opinion, they failed completely. Firstly, having the lines on the bottom of the screen is not very stylish.  Also, I don’t know why they chose a 1 second “long drag” to open recent apps rather than using the right button of the navigation bar, or, at least, give the user the power to configure this feature.

I’ll continue to use the phone for the rest of the week and test the other problems I had (for example, when making skype or Facebook Messenger video calls, where the people on the “other side of the line” can’t hear a thing of what I’m saying) and add here my comments.

And the saga continues…

As some of other users already alerted, if you choose to hide the navigation bar, the swipe up isn’t showing back the bar.

But, even if you don't hide your navigation bar on settings, the problem also exists when using apps that hide the navigation bar when executing. I was using the Microsoft Solitaire that hides the navigation bar, and when I tried to exit the app, the swipe up didn’t work.

Workaround: Showing the notification bar also shows the navigation bar.
